Konami's latest Silent Hill Transmission unveiled Silent Hill f, a chilling new entry in the beloved horror franchise, transporting players to 1960s Japan.
First announced in 2022 as a game set in a "beautiful, therefore terrifying" world, Silent Hill f is penned by Ryukishi07, the acclaimed writer behind Higurashi and Umineko. This latest reveal offers a deeper look into the game's unsettling atmosphere.
Silent Hill f: Finding Beauty in Terror
Konami's new trailer and details highlight the game's core concept: "finding the beauty in terror" and presenting players with a crucial, terrifying choice within the stunning yet horrifying backdrop of 1960s Japan.The narrative centers on Shimizu Hinkao, an ordinary teenager whose life takes a dark turn when her town is enveloped in fog and undergoes a horrific transformation. Hinkao must navigate this unrecognizable landscape, solving puzzles, battling strange enemies, and ultimately confronting a life-altering decision. The official description paints a picture of a "beautiful yet terrifying choice," promising a compelling narrative experience.
This original story offers a welcoming entry point for newcomers, while seasoned fans can anticipate hidden Easter eggs throughout the game. The setting is the fictional Japanese town of Ebisugaoka, inspired by the real-life Kanayama, Gero, in Gifu Prefecture.
A Unique Vision of Horror
Creature and character designer kera shared their creative process, emphasizing the challenge of crafting a new vision of Silent Hill horror while honoring the series' legacy: "I love the Silent Hill series... When it came to *Silent Hill f*, and bringing the setting to Japan, we had to come up with something that felt just a little different… The monster designs were the hardest. I had to consider everything that's come in Silent Hill before, and figure out how to take this game in a different direction, but still be Silent Hill."A Symphony of Sound
The soundscape will be integral to the experience, with Akira Yamaoka (long-time Silent Hill composer) and Kensuke Inage (Dynasty Warriors series) composing music for the Fog World and Otherworld, respectively. Inage describes his work as weaving "ancient Japanese court music with ambient echoes," aiming to connect the player to Hinkao's emotional journey.
While a release date remains unannounced, Silent Hill f is confirmed for release on PS5, Xbox Series X/S, and PC.
